A Six-Year Journey of Development

Since its inception, Pi Network has taken a markedly different path from many of its peers. Rather than rushing to list its native token, Pi Coin, on exchanges, the Core Team has focused on building infrastructure, fostering community, and ensuring compliance. This extended timeline has led some to question the project’s legitimacy, but supporters argue that such patience is a sign of genuine commitment—not deception.

The six-year development cycle includes the launch of the Pi app, the establishment of the Pi Testnet and Mainnet phases, and the gradual rollout of ecosystem features such as the Pi Browser and Pi Wallet. Each step has been documented and communicated transparently, reinforcing the team’s credibility.

Addressing the Scam Allegations

Accusations of fraud are not uncommon in crypto, where anonymity and decentralization can be exploited. However, Pi Network’s critics often overlook key facts. The project has never solicited money from users for mining or participation. Instead, it offers a mobile-first mining experience that is free and accessible.

Moreover, Pi Network’s infrastructure—including its KYC (Know Your Customer) process and KYB (Know Your Business) protocols—demonstrates a commitment to legitimacy. These systems are designed to ensure that users and merchants are verified, reducing the risk of abuse and fraud.

Building for the Future

Pi Network’s long-term strategy is focused on creating a sustainable digital economy. This includes:

  • Decentralized applications (dApps): Built on the Pi Browser, these apps aim to provide services ranging from e-commerce to social networking.

  • Merchant integration: Businesses around the world are beginning to accept Pi Coin, expanding its use beyond the digital realm.

  • Developer support: Tools and documentation are available to help developers build on the Pi platform, fostering innovation.

These initiatives are designed to ensure that Pi Coin has intrinsic value, supported by utility and adoption—not just speculation.
